Braeson Holland serves as a spokesperson for the Canadian Nuclear Safety Commission, where he is involved in the ongoing dialogue regarding nuclear safety and regulatory compliance in Canada. Following a recent court ruling on a nuclear waste disposal project, he expressed the commission's commitment to adhering to the principles of the United Nations Declaration on the Rights of Indigenous Peoples, particularly in enhancing consultation efforts with Indigenous communities, including the Kebaowek First Nation.
